OpenTable.com, employeesavings.com Team for Dining Loyalty Program

In a bid to lure the business lunch crowd to its stable of partner
restaurants, online reservations site OpenTable.com on Tuesday partnered with
employeesavings.com in a plan
to reward frequent diners.


For OpenTable.com, the deal gives it a loyalty program and a foothold in
the world of corporate diners, since its reservations system will be
available through employeesavings.com’s customized company extranets.
Employeesavings.com benefits by adding another benefit to the
employee-retention solutions that it can offer its Fortune 1000 clients.


“Large corporations already have close relationships with preferred
suppliers of other travel and entertainment services,” said Chuck
Templeton, OpenTable.com president and chief executive officer.


“In partnership with employeesavings.com, OpenTable.com will be the first
company to build similar links between corporations and their preferred
restaurants.”


Employeesavings.com builds customized corporate extranets, where employees
of client companies can access savings on products and services like
groceries, travel, cars, and entertainment. Its clients include Agilent Technologies, The Boeing Company, Eddie Bauer, Hewlett-Packard Company, Microsoft Corporation, Nordstrom, and 3M.


OpenTable.com provides online restaurant reservations for 500 venues
nationwide. The company has marketing partnerships with AOL Digital City, OracleMobile.com, and The New York
Times’
NYToday.com and The Boston
Globe’s
Boston.com.
